Centos7安装教程

embedded/2025/2/6 15:07:29/

一、虚拟机安装

VMware16 Pro(vmware workstation 16 pro for windows)下载安装_vmware16下载-CSDN博客

二、镜像下载

centos-7-isos-x86_64安装包下载_开源镜像站-阿里云

三、新建虚拟机

四、安装Centos7

点击开启此虚拟机

选第一个,按回车

点击软件选择

点击安装位置

点击开始安装

设置root账户密码及用户密码

等待重启

五、更换CentOS 7的Yum源到阿里源

由于CentOS 7已经停止官方维护,使用官方源可能会遇到问题。将Yum源替换为阿里源可以确保软件包更新和安装的顺利进行。

1,测试网络是否与外网相通:

ping baidu.com

 成功截图

如果无法ping通(即没有返回数据包),则可能意味着网络配置有问题,需检查网络设置。

2,进入root,备份官方源文件:

在修改任何配置文件之前,建议先备份原有的配置文件。

m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up

此命令将原始的CentOS Base源文件重命名并备份,以防出现问题时可以恢复。

3,下载并替换为阿里云提供的CentOS 7源文件:

w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o

这一步会从阿里云镜像站下载最新的CentOS 7源配置文件,并保存到/etc/yum.repos.d/CentOS-Base.repo

4,清除yum缓存:

为了确保新源被正确识别,需要清除旧的yum缓存。

yum clean all

5,重新生成缓存:

最后,生成新的yum缓存以加速后续的软件包搜索、安装和更新过程。

yum makecache

执行此命令后,yum将会根据新的源配置文件下载元数据并建立本地缓存。


http://www.ppmy.cn/embedded/160058.html

相关文章

Android记事本App设计开发项目实战教程2025最新版Android Studio

平时上课录了个视频,从新建工程到打包Apk,从头做到尾,没有遗漏任何实现细节,欢迎学过Android基础的同学参加,如果你做过其他终端软件开发,也可以学习,快速上手Android基础开发。 Android记事本课…

OpenAI 实战进阶教程 - 第四节: 结合 Web 服务:构建 Flask API 网关

目标 学习将 OpenAI 接入 Web 应用,构建交互式 API 网关理解 Flask 框架的基本用法实现 GPT 模型的 API 集成并返回结果 内容与实操 一、环境准备 安装必要依赖: 打开终端或命令行,执行以下命令安装 Flask 和 OpenAI SDK: pip i…

Java匿名类

匿名类 是 Java 中的一种特殊功能,允许你在创建类的同时直接创建该类的实例,而不需要显式地定义类的名字。匿名类是 局部内部类 的一种,用于简化代码结构,特别是在实现接口或扩展抽象类时。 1. 匿名类的定义 匿名类是一种没有名字…

PyQt6/PySide6 的 QDialog 类

QDialog 是 PyQt6 或 PySide6 库中用于创建对话框的类。对话框是一种特殊的窗口,通常用于与用户进行短期交互,如输入信息、显示消息或选择选项等。QDialog 提供了丰富的功能和灵活性,使得开发者可以轻松地创建各种类型的对话框。下面我将详细…

linux驱动开发之字符设备与总线设备驱动模型的区别与联系

Linux驱动开发核心概念解析 1. 字符设备(Character Device) 定义与特点: 以字节流形式进行数据交换,适用于顺序访问的设备(如键盘、鼠标、串口)。 用户空间通过设备文件(如/dev/xxx&#xff0…

Java进阶面试八股文

1、Java SE和Java EE区别? Java SE 是 Java 的基础版本,Java EE 是 Java 的高级版本。Java SE 更适合开发桌面应用程序或简单的服务器应用程序,Java EE 更适合开发复杂的企业级应用程序或 Web 应用程序。 2、JVM和JRE和JDK区别?…

react18新增了哪些特性

React 18 引入了一系列新特性和改进,主要旨在提升性能和用户体验。以下是一些主要的新特性: 并发特性 并发渲染: React 18 引入了并发模式,使得 React 可以在后台准备多个状态更新,从而提高应用的响应性。 startTransition: 允许开发者标记某些状态更新为“过渡”,以便 Re…

torchtext.get_tokenizer

文章目录 1. 说明2. pytorch代码 1. 说明 假设我们有一个句子如下:You can now install TorchText using pip! 分词后可得:[you, can, now, install, torchtext, using, pip, !] 2. pytorch代码 import torchtext from torchtext.data import get_tok…